Show Orem-Geneva Times - Thurs., Sept, 8, 1966 iB is immm hi mi. -...) AIRMAN TERRY SELECTED FOR TECH. TRAINING Airman Particle P. Terry, son: of Mrs. Jeanne E. Terry of 587 Beverly St., Orera, has been se-j lected for technical training at Lowry AFB, Colo., as a U.S. Air Force aircraft weapons sys terns specialist. The airman recently completed basic training at Lackland AFB, Tex. His new school is part of the Air Training Command which conducts hundreds of specialized courses to provide technically trained personnel for the nation' aerospace force. Airman Terry was graduated from Orem High School in 1966. Botulism Breaks Out In Utah Lakes A moderately severe outbreak of botulism which occurred during the past dry summer should get some relief with the advent of cooler weather and occasional precipitation. Botulism outbreaks occurred along the east side of Great Salt Lake and Utah Lake and while no complete count of bird losses are available, it is estimated that fifteen to twenty-five thousand thous-and birds were lost. Hunters may find some ducks affected by botulism during the early part of this year's waterfowl water-fowl hunt, but there is no danger in taking these birds home to eat. The botulism organism affecting waterfowl is known as Type C and when affected birds are cook ed they are not dangerous for human consumption. Moderate losses of waterfowl water-fowl are experienced each year, but with the present water control practices on the major waterfowl areas, these losses are only a fraction of those experienced be fore state and federal agencies began to intensively manage major ma-jor waterfowl areas in Utah.
